What is freelance structural packaging design?

Freelance structural packaging design involves creating the physical shape, structure, and functionality of packaging for products, working independently rather than as a full-time employee. Designers in this field focus on developing innovative, practical, and attractive packaging solutions that protect products, enhance branding, and improve the customer experience. Freelancers may work with various materials such as cardboard, plastics, or eco-friendly options, and collaborate with brands, manufacturers, and printers to bring packaging concepts to life. Their work often combines engineering, graphic design, and marketing knowledge to meet client needs.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a freelance structural packaging designer?

To excel as a Freelance Structural Packaging Designer, you need a strong background in industrial or packaging design, materials knowledge, and proficiency in 3D modeling and prototyping. Familiarity with CAD software (such as ArtiosCAD or SolidWorks), dieline creation, and an understanding of printing processes are typically required. Creative problem-solving, effective communication, and time management are essential soft skills for collaborating with clients and managing multiple projects. These competencies are crucial for delivering innovative, functional packaging solutions that meet client needs and industry standards.

What are some common challenges freelance structural packaging designers face when working with clients remotely?

Freelance structural packaging designers often encounter challenges such as communicating complex design concepts and ensuring that their creative vision aligns with the client’s brand and manufacturing constraints. Working remotely also means relying heavily on digital prototypes, which can make it harder to evaluate the tactile aspects of packaging until physical samples are produced. Additionally, coordinating with multiple stakeholders—such as brand managers, printers, and manufacturers—requires strong project management and clear documentation to avoid miscommunication and delays.

Freelance Structural Packaging Design focuses on creating the physical form and structure of packaging, requiring engineering and material knowledge. In contrast, Freelance Graphic Packaging Design emphasizes visual aesthetics and branding elements. Both roles are essential in the packaging industry but serve different purposes in the product presentation process.

SUMMARY:
Under limited supervision, the Structural Packaging Designer collaborates with customers and sales representatives to create designs for new products, redesign packaging for existing products, and develop new uses for existing packages for the purpose of securing new business and expanding present business. The Designer is integral to the total service team accessible to our customers. PCA offers customers the expertise of our Designers to develop the optimal design solutions for their business. Designers utilize PCA design software and techniques to create packaging and Point of Purchase (POP) displays to help customers get noticed and get results in the marketplace.
PRINCIPLE ACCOUNTABILITIES:
Apply advanced design skills in the creation of designs for packaging and/or point of service displays for new and existing products in accordance with PCA design and safety standards.
Evaluate customer needs and expectations and translates them into drawings, designs, and prototypes within the manufacturing capabilities of the plant.
Develop, design, and recommend materials and production methods that will meet customer requirements and most efficiently utilize existing plant facilities and equipment.
Create or secure samples of designs for customer inspection, production orders, and/or division operation.
Perform packaging and component testing, evaluate results, and advise sales, manufacturing, and customers of findings.
Evaluate existing customer or prospective customer packaging for possible improvement in style, function, appearance, cost, and/or ease of packaging as directed by supervisor.
Conduct design reviews with customers.
Generate product cost data, including estimation of run speeds, packaging costs, material usages, and scrap factors.
Coordinate activities related to developing graphics, prototypes and samples, including vendor negotiations, designing dies, material availability, direction, troubleshooting, reviewing samples, testing, and redirection based on feedback and results.
Provide technical assistance to the Sales Representatives and Customer Service Representative regarding layouts, estimating, die making, order specifications, customer packaging procedures, material handling techniques, detailed artwork, printing dies, and approve printing press and die cut set-ups for initial order of new designs.
Provide training, guidance and support to junior designers.
BASIC REQUIREMENTS:
Education equivalent to a bachelor's degree in graphic design, structural design, art, engineering, or packaging required.
Strong working knowledge of production methods, printing methods, materials, styles, and standard design forms and retail usage of packaging and point of purchase displays required.
Minimum of four (4) years' previous experience with packaging and point of purchase display creation and design.
Strong working knowledge computer systems including experience with including experience with Microsoft Word, Excel, Outlook and Computer Assisted Design (CAD) software.
Must be authorized to work in the U.S.
PREFERRED REQUIREMENTS:
Experience in corrugated industry with a technical understanding of corrugated packaging design, cutting dies, converting machinery and printing.
